diff --git a/.github/workflows/integration.yml b/.github/workflows/integration.yml index 3febb4964..a73832cc1 100644 --- a/.github/workflows/integration.yml +++ b/.github/workflows/integration.yml @@ -92,9 +92,12 @@ jobs: token: ${{ secrets.GITHUB_TOKEN }} filters: | snowflake: + - '.github/**/*.yml' + - '.github/**/*.sh' - 'dbt/**' - 'tests/**' - 'dev-requirements.txt' + - '*.py' - name: Generate integration test matrix id: generate-matrix uses: actions/github-script@v7 diff --git a/.github/workflows/release-internal.yml b/.github/workflows/release-internal.yml index cff860595..59d782498 100644 --- a/.github/workflows/release-internal.yml +++ b/.github/workflows/release-internal.yml @@ -10,15 +10,12 @@ # # Manual trigger. -name: "Release internal patch" +name: "Release to Cloud" +run-name: "Release to Cloud off of ${{ inputs.ref }}" on: workflow_dispatch: inputs: - version_number: - description: "The release version number (i.e. 1.0.0b1)" - type: string - required: true ref: description: "The ref (sha or branch name) to use" type: string @@ -29,6 +26,11 @@ on: type: string default: "python -c \"import dbt.adapters.snowflake\"" required: true + skip_tests: + description: "Should the tests be skipped? (default to false)" + type: boolean + required: true + default: false defaults: run: @@ -41,9 +43,9 @@ jobs: uses: "dbt-labs/dbt-release/.github/workflows/internal-archive-release.yml@main" with: - version_number: "${{ inputs.version_number }}" package_test_command: "${{ inputs.package_test_command }}" dbms_name: "snowflake" ref: "${{ inputs.ref }}" + skip_tests: "${{ inputs.skip_tests }}" secrets: "inherit"